Brief summary

Spinal anesthesia for caesarean section is invariably associated with variable degree of hypotension. Hypotension that occurs may be detrimental to various organ system due to inadequate perfusion. Various methods and agents have been tried in order to address this problem. However, this calamity is far from over. Perfusion index is one such attempt to address the problem of hypotension by predicting which group of parturient may develop hypotension. This is a type of non-invasive method of assessing the relative vascular tone with the use of pulse oximeter which calculates the ration of pulsatile versus the non-pulsatile component of the blood flow. During normal physiological changes in pregnancy, there is relative loss of vascular tone which predisposes this group of patient to sudden development of hypotension after the sympathetic block due to spinal anesthesia. Thus, the aim of the study is to use the non-invasive perfusion index data to predict the occurrence of hypotension in a parturient so that helps us to guide fluid and other drug therapy to address the problem of hypotension.

Eligibility

Sex/Gender
FEMALE
Age
20 Years to 35 Years

Inclusion criteria

1. ASA II physical status. 2. Planned for elective LSCS 3. Gestational age \>36 weeks and \<41 weeks

Exclusion criteria

1. Patient's refusal. 2. Emergency LSCS. 3. Patient's with contraindications to spinal anesthesia 4. Patient with BMI \>40, preeclampsia, placenta praevia. 5. Patients with comorbidities like cerebrovascular or cardiovascular disease, and gestational diabetes.
